1. Start with Massachusetts coverage, then decide where Brewster belongs
Bosseo describes Legal News as monitoring local and national legal-news sources for stories relevant to a firm’s state and practice areas. Brewster’s recorded county relationship is Barnstable County, so a review should distinguish Brewster matters from broader Barnstable County and Massachusetts developments. A state law change may be relevant to a Brewster firm even when the event did not occur in Brewster. Conversely, a nearby incident may be newsworthy without fitting the firm’s practice or professional-responsibility standards. Population does not resolve that distinction.
Recommended approach
Ask Bosseo to show how geographic relevance would be reviewed for a Brewster firm: town-specific incidents, Barnstable County developments, Massachusetts legislation, appellate decisions and statewide enforcement actions. Decide in advance which geographic references belong in a page and which would create an inaccurate impression of local involvement.
